Bordwell and Thompson:Narrative as a Formal System

     The reading gave me some better insight on elements to consider when watching movies and even fiction in general. I especially enjoyed the example comparing the scene of the person having trouble sleeping without context and then with it. It makes for an interesting perspective, seeing as how a simple scene that ties everything together can make the scene part of the larger story. Without a scene to tie everything together, we as the viewer are left to wonder what the purpose of the scene will serve in the story as a whole and as a part of the narrative. Though I would have originally though that such a small detail can be explained later and make the scene work in the grand narrative, but without the context for that scene, it would lose some of its effectiveness at that time and make it feel like a wasted scene. Overall, I found the chapter interesting and very informative on things to consider when viewing video and film.
